No-Excuse Absentee Voting Underway For April 2 Election

No-excuse absentee voting for the April 2 election began for registered voters on Tuesday.

The Missouri legislature approved a law in 2022 that allows for voters to cast an early ballot without needing an excuse.

In Franklin County, no-excuse absentee voting will be allowed weekdays from 8 a.m. to 4:30 p.m. and from 8 a.m. to noon on Saturday, March 30.

Voting must be done at the county clerk’s office.

In Crawford County, no-excuse voting must be done at the Crawford County Courthouse. 

Washington County voters must cast their ballot at the Washington County Courthouse, located at 102 North Missouri Street in Potosi.

Hours are from 8 a.m. to 4:30 p.m.

Regular absentee voting began Feb. 20. Voters must have to declare one of several reasons why, including being an election authority, illness/disability, incapacitation/caregiver, incarceration, permanently disabled or religious belief.

The deadline to request a mail ballot is Wednesday, March 20.
